Cambridge: Cambridge University Press, 1940. Octavo, Publisher's cloth, labelled 'Author's copy' and author's inscription. John Christopher Willis (1868-1958) was an English botanist known for his Age and Area hypothesis (now very much out of favour) and criticism of natural selection; he was posthumously awarded the Darwin–Wallace Medal by the Linnean.....
